About the role

Muon seeks a Technical Solutions Manager to join our Information Technology team. The ideal candidate is a proactive systems thinker with a strong background in enterprise software evaluation, SaaS lifecycle management, and vendor integration.

In this role, you will lead technical trade studies, drive software selection, and own the day-to-day administration and onboarding of our tooling landscape—ensuring our teams have the secure, high-impact tools they need to execute efficiently. Information Systems owns the comprehensive suite of custom software, vendor software, data platforms and automated tools that will enable various teams to work more rapidly, our factories to build efficiently, and our launch teams to operate flawlessly.

This position can be performed remotely from an approved location.

Responsibilities
  • Trade Studies: Conduct technical trade studies and software evaluations to ensure architectural fit, security, and cost efficiency.
  • SaaS Selection: Partner with cross-functional stakeholders to define technical requirements and select optimal SaaS solutions.
  • Procurement Support: Collaborate with Legal, InfoSec, and Procurement on technical due diligence, vendor onboarding, and SLA reviews.
  • Tool Setup & Deployment: Collaborate with IT and business owners on the initial setup, tenant configuration, and IT integration for newly acquired software and subscriptions.
  • Daily License Lifecycle: Oversee daily license management, predicting budget requirements for renewals, calculation of costs incurred by each team, and tracking of software cost per new user. 
  • Cost & Utilization Tuning: Track seat utilization and automate license harvesting to eliminate waste and optimize software spend.
  • Vendor Operations: Act as the primary technical point of contact for external SaaS vendors, managing escalations and contract renewals.
  • Governance & Audit: Perform routine audits to detect shadow IT, remove redundant tools, and maintain security compliance.
  • Intake Process Optimization: Streamline the internal IT intake framework to reduce software evaluation and deployment lead times.
Qualifications
  • B.S., M.S., or Ph.D. in computer science or related field, or equivalent experience
  • 5+ years in IT/IS roles focused on software architecture, enterprise tool evaluation, SaaS management, or IT operations.
  • Proven track record of leading technical trade studies, vendor evaluations, and TCO/ROI analysis for software acquisitions.
  • Strong experience partnering with InfoSec, Legal, and Procurement on technical due diligence, security reviews (SOC 2, ISO), and contract negotiations.

About Muon Space

Founded in 2021, Muon Space is an end-to-end Space Systems Provider that designs, builds, and operates LEO satellite constellations delivering mission-critical data. Our revolutionary, integrated technology stack enables customers to optimize every dimension of their missions for faster time-to-orbit and superior constellation remote sensing performance. Our state-of-the-art facility in the heart of Silicon Valley is optimized for manufacturing spacecraft and rapid, flexible payload integration at scale. From climate monitoring to national security, Muon Space is dedicated to delivering Earth Intelligence for a safer and more resilient world.

ITAR/EAR Requirements

This position requires access to export controlled information. To conform to U.S. Government export regulations applicable to that information, applicant must either be (A) a U.S. person, defined as a (i) U.S. citizen or national, (ii) U.S. lawful, permanent resident (green card holder), (iii) refugee under 8 U.S.C. § 1157, or (iv) asylee under 8 U.S.C. § 1158, (B) eligible to access the export controlled information without a required export authorization, or (C) eligible and reasonably likely to obtain the required export authorization from the applicable U.S. government agency. The Company may, for legitimate business reasons, decline to pursue any export licensing process.

What you need to know about the Seattle Tech Scene

Home to tech titans like Microsoft and Amazon, Seattle punches far above its weight in innovation. But its surrounding mountains, sprinkled with world-famous hiking trails and climbing routes, make the city a destination for outdoorsy types as well. Established as a logging town before shifting to shipbuilding and logistics, the Emerald City is now known for its contributions to aerospace, software, biotech and cloud computing. And its status as a thriving tech ecosystem is attracting out-of-town companies looking to establish new tech and engineering hubs.

Key Facts About Seattle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 287,000; 13%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Amazon, Microsoft, Meta, Google
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, software, biotechnology, game development
  • Funding Landscape: $3.1 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Madrona, Fuse, Tola, Maveron
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Washington, Seattle University, Seattle Pacific University, Allen Institute for Brain Science, Bill & Melinda Gates Foundation, Seattle Children’s Research Institute
